Transaction 0078053c5130ef332a028afb4529036876eba3a50a042f125dbfebb3120b538b

1 Input
2 Outputs
  • 0078053c5130ef332a028afb4529036876eba3a50a042f125dbfebb3120b538b:0
  • value  526300
    address  38AitnufHSEGWMv291TyN3m1AY9rNvu15B
  • 0078053c5130ef332a028afb4529036876eba3a50a042f125dbfebb3120b538b:1
  • value  16040400
    address  1vhvkyJndLeipPUscaYuQPjAd4FioGHXd